Los Angeles, CA – Independent pop artist Nadia Younes returns with “Run,” an empowering anthem that encourages listeners to trust themselves and lead with inner confidence. Known for her R&B sensibilities and the feminist edge of her narrative, Younes delivers her message of independence and self-worth with a danceable beat and a touch of cynical humor. “Run” is now available to stream and download on all major platforms.
Following a story of outrunning circumstances that hold her back from her full potential, Nadia Younes wrote “Run” alongside Thomas M.L. Ravago with the goal of creating a track that is both deeply relatable and personally empowering. Her process of trial and error contributes to the song’s overall message of perseverance and self-assurance. “My producer had just submitted 3 of my songs for a sync project, and they were immediately rejected,” Younes explains. “So when we sat down to write, we were like, ‘you know what, we just need to write a fun, catchy, pop tune that’s perfect for sync placements.’ And that’s when ‘Run’ was created.” Younes combines her 2000s-inspired R&B vibe with contemporary dance-pop influences, accompanied by bass guitarist Sébastien Ricard and electric guitarist Sam Shinnick, to deliver the ultimate anthem for championing personal freedom and letting go of constraints. With her distinctly commanding voice and witty, playful lyrics, Younes wrote “Run” with the storyline’s ability to connect to her listeners in mind. “I’m so excited for everyone to hear this song because not only is it catchy, it’s also funny and relatable,” Younes shares.
Nadia Younes is a Los Angeles-based rising artist who is classically trained with a background in musical theater, opera and dance, and has achieved accolades such as a GRAMMY consideration for Best Gospel Performance Song for her work in rapper Conejo’s song “H.O.P.E.” Her music also appears in YouTube’s original series, Austin High, as the season three theme song, as well as several future independent film soundtracks, Warner Chappell’s “Cover Nation” pages, and on Kevin Bacon’s upcoming film, Connescence. Younes has been championed by many notable outlets such as Live Nation’s Ones to Watch, Jammerzine, Fierce Fabulous Revolution, Zillions Magazine, and The Digilogue’s PHresh Goods, marking her place as a fresh voice within the pop/R&B music scene.
